首页
/ Backbone React Component 项目教程

Backbone React Component 项目教程

2024-09-27 07:14:51作者:田桥桑Industrious

1. 项目目录结构及介绍

backbone-react-component/
├── dist/
├── docs/
├── examples/
├── lib/
├── test/
├── .editorconfig
├── .gitignore
├── .jshintrc
├── .npmignore
├── .travis.yml
├── Gruntfile.js
├── LICENSE-MIT
├── README.md
├── bower.json
└── package.json

目录结构介绍

  • dist/: 存放构建后的文件,通常是压缩和打包后的代码。
  • docs/: 存放项目的文档文件,包括使用说明、API文档等。
  • examples/: 存放示例代码,展示如何使用该项目。
  • lib/: 存放项目的核心代码库。
  • test/: 存放测试代码,用于测试项目的功能。
  • .editorconfig: 配置文件,用于统一代码编辑器的设置。
  • .gitignore: Git 忽略文件配置,指定哪些文件或目录不需要被 Git 管理。
  • .jshintrc: JSHint 配置文件,用于代码风格检查。
  • .npmignore: NPM 忽略文件配置,指定哪些文件或目录不需要被发布到 NPM。
  • .travis.yml: Travis CI 配置文件,用于持续集成。
  • Gruntfile.js: Grunt 任务配置文件,用于自动化构建和测试。
  • LICENSE-MIT: 项目许可证文件,采用 MIT 许可证。
  • README.md: 项目说明文件,包含项目的基本信息、安装和使用说明。
  • bower.json: Bower 包管理器配置文件,用于管理前端依赖。
  • package.json: NPM 包管理器配置文件,用于管理项目依赖和脚本。

2. 项目的启动文件介绍

项目的启动文件通常是 Gruntfile.jspackage.json

Gruntfile.js

Gruntfile.js 是 Grunt 任务配置文件,用于自动化构建、测试和部署。它定义了项目的各种任务,例如代码压缩、单元测试、文档生成等。

package.json

package.json 是 NPM 包管理器的配置文件,包含项目的元数据和依赖项。它还定义了项目的启动脚本,例如:

{
  "scripts": {
    "start": "grunt",
    "test": "grunt test"
  }
}

通过运行 npm start 可以启动项目,运行 npm test 可以执行测试。

3. 项目的配置文件介绍

.editorconfig

.editorconfig 文件用于统一代码编辑器的设置,例如缩进风格、字符编码等。它可以帮助团队成员保持一致的代码风格。

.gitignore

.gitignore 文件用于指定哪些文件或目录不需要被 Git 管理。例如,构建生成的文件、临时文件等可以被忽略。

.jshintrc

.jshintrc 文件是 JSHint 的配置文件,用于代码风格检查。它定义了代码的规范,例如变量命名、代码缩进等。

.npmignore

.npmignore 文件用于指定哪些文件或目录不需要被发布到 NPM。例如,测试文件、文档文件等可以被忽略。

.travis.yml

.travis.yml 文件是 Travis CI 的配置文件,用于持续集成。它定义了项目的构建和测试流程,确保每次提交代码时都能自动进行测试。

bower.json

bower.json 文件是 Bower 包管理器的配置文件,用于管理前端依赖。它定义了项目的前端依赖项,例如 jQuery、React 等。

package.json

package.json 文件是 NPM 包管理器的配置文件,包含项目的元数据和依赖项。它还定义了项目的启动脚本、测试脚本等。

通过这些配置文件,项目可以实现自动化构建、测试和部署,确保代码质量和一致性。

登录后查看全文
热门项目推荐
相关项目推荐